About Ghobi Paratha
Gobi Paratha, a beloved stuffed flatbread, has its roots in the fertile lands of Punjab in Northern India and Pakistan. Parathas themselves have ancient origins, and the addition of cauliflower (gobi) stuffing creates a hearty and satisfying variation. Traditionally, Gobi Paratha would be cooked over a wood-fired griddle (tawa), imparting a delightful smokiness. It remains a staple throughout the region, loved for its versatility and flavorful combination of textures.
